How NVIDIA Omniverse Supports SAP Digital Twins and Smart Factories

NVIDIA Omniverse SAP Digital Twins in Smart Factories

The concept of digital twins is transforming the way industries design, manufacture, and maintain products. With Industry 4.0 pushing the boundaries of automation, data integration, and smart manufacturing, technologies like NVIDIA Omniverse and SAP Digital Twins are working hand-in-hand to redefine industrial innovation. This partnership is bridging the gap between the physical and digital worlds, enabling enterprises to visualize, simulate, and optimize complex factory operations in real time. For full-stack developers, data engineers, and enterprise architects, understanding how NVIDIA Omniverse supports SAP Digital Twins is key to unlocking the next generation of intelligent manufacturing.

Reimagining Manufacturing Through Digital Twins

A digital twin is a virtual representation of a physical object, process, or system that updates in real time based on data from sensors, IoT devices, and enterprise systems. SAP Digital Twins are designed to create this bridge between operational and business data, providing a unified view of assets and processes. However, visualization and simulation are critical to make these twins actionable. That’s where NVIDIA Omniverse steps in, offering a collaborative, physically accurate, and AI-powered simulation platform that gives life to SAP’s data-driven twins. With Omniverse, teams can simulate everything—from production line behavior to energy efficiency—before making changes in the real world.

The Role of NVIDIA Omniverse in Smart Factory Transformation

NVIDIA Omniverse serves as a scalable, real-time 3D collaboration and simulation platform built on Universal Scene Description (USD). It enables engineers, designers, and developers to work together seamlessly across different software tools and 3D applications. In the context of SAP Digital Twins, Omniverse becomes the visualization and simulation layer that translates SAP’s enterprise data into dynamic, interactive environments. Imagine factory managers being able to view live equipment status, production throughput, and maintenance predictions—all visualized in a digital replica of their facility. This integration is not just about better visualization; it’s about creating a smarter, safer, and more efficient manufacturing ecosystem.

Bringing Data to Life with SAP and Omniverse Integration

One of the biggest challenges in industrial innovation is data silos. SAP’s powerful data management systems, like SAP S/4HANA and SAP Digital Manufacturing Cloud, centralize enterprise data—from production logs to supply chain analytics. NVIDIA Omniverse takes this structured data and visualizes it in a physics-accurate environment. This means every asset in the factory can be represented with real-world behavior. A malfunctioning conveyor belt or temperature fluctuation in a production cell can be simulated and analyzed in Omniverse before it causes downtime in reality. The combination of SAP’s robust data layer and Omniverse’s high-fidelity simulations turns data into a living, visual intelligence framework.

Empowering Collaboration Across the Digital Ecosystem

In modern enterprises, collaboration often spans across multiple departments, partners, and technology systems. NVIDIA Omniverse provides the collaborative backbone that allows SAP Digital Twins to be accessible and interactive across teams. Designers can model factory layouts in Autodesk or Siemens tools, while engineers analyze process efficiency directly from SAP’s operational data—all within Omniverse’s shared 3D environment. This integration not only reduces communication gaps but also enhances decision-making by allowing multiple stakeholders to interact with the same live digital twin simultaneously.

AI-Driven Automation and Predictive Insights

Artificial intelligence plays a crucial role in optimizing digital twin workflows. NVIDIA’s AI technologies—powered by GPUs and frameworks like CUDA and TensorRT—enhance SAP Digital Twins with predictive analytics, anomaly detection, and process optimization. In a smart factory, AI algorithms running on NVIDIA platforms can predict when a machine will fail, analyze energy consumption, or suggest workflow improvements. By feeding these insights back into SAP systems, businesses achieve a closed-loop intelligence cycle: data from operations informs simulation, simulation drives optimization, and optimization enhances operations.

Real-World Use Cases of NVIDIA Omniverse and SAP Digital Twins

Manufacturers like BMW and Siemens have already showcased how digital twins revolutionize production planning and factory design. Using NVIDIA Omniverse, they can simulate assembly lines, worker movements, and robotics coordination in a digital environment before deploying changes on the floor. When combined with SAP’s analytics and process control tools, this creates a live decision-making environment where every change is backed by data. For example, a global electronics manufacturer might use Omniverse to simulate the impact of adding a new robotic arm to a production line, while SAP systems calculate the financial and supply chain implications instantly. This synergy between visualization and business intelligence accelerates innovation while minimizing risks and costs.

Building the Future: Steps Toward Integration

For organizations looking to start their journey, the key is to align their SAP ecosystem with digital twin and simulation capabilities. Begin by mapping data sources within SAP S/4HANA, IoT sensors, and manufacturing systems. Then, integrate NVIDIA Omniverse connectors that translate this data into 3D visual environments. Developers can use Omniverse APIs and USD pipelines to customize simulations that reflect real-world factory conditions. The goal is not to replace existing systems but to enhance them—creating a digital foundation where data, design, and decisions co-exist in real time.
